3. Your Photographs
Photos you open are chosen through Apple's system photo picker and are processed entirely on your device. All colour conversion, channel editing, and blending happens locally.
Edited images are written back to your photo library only when you tap Save. Your original photograph is never altered. Photos are not uploaded, copied off the device, or retained by the app after you close it.
4. Permissions
Lab Channels requests permission to add photos to your library. This is used solely to save an edited image when you ask it to.
The app does not request permission to read your photo library, because Apple's system picker hands over the single photo you select without needing it. It does not request the microphone, camera, location, contacts, or any other permission.
5. Network Access
The app makes no network requests. It contains no networking, analytics, advertising, or tracking code, and it does not communicate with any server, including ours. It works exactly the same with your device in airplane mode.
